【问题标题】:Is it possible to retrieve only the timestamp from a influxDb query是否可以仅从 influxDb 查询中检索时间戳
【发布时间】:2020-01-23 12:57:36
【问题描述】:

是否可以将在 influxDb 查询中重新调整的时间戳传递给另一个查询。

Select max("value")
      from "temp" where ("floor" = "1);

输出

time                 max 
----                 ---      
2020-01-17T00:00:00Z 573.44

是否可以将结果中的时间传递给另一个查询?

【问题讨论】:

    标签: influxdb influxql


    【解决方案1】:

    您不能使用 InfluxQL 执行此操作,无法以可以将内部查询的时间范围传递给外部查询的方式嵌套查询。如果您使用的是 Flux(新的查询语言,但仍处于测试阶段),那就另当别论了。

    在 Flux 中这是可能的,因为您可以将时间作为一列访问,然后您可以根据需要使用它来查询其他测量值。您还可以使用 JOIN 进行更高级的操作,例如交叉测量计算等。

    【讨论】:

      猜你喜欢
      • 2014-08-14
      • 2018-03-21
      • 1970-01-01
      • 2021-01-05
      • 1970-01-01
      • 2016-03-09
      • 2021-05-24
      • 2015-02-09
      • 2011-08-12
      相关资源
      最近更新 更多